Transaction 3930bcb30aff6e314cfb9c497d597f8be9ddf063bd3796a6e4a6d207648ac820
1 Input
1 Output
-
3930bcb30aff6e314cfb9c497d597f8be9ddf063bd3796a6e4a6d207648ac820:0
- value
- 77517234
- script pubkey
- OP_0 OP_PUSHBYTES_20 e267e8fd3e6506a53d74fe15d1901976391a1500
- address
- bc1qufn73lf7v5r220t5lc2aryqewcu359gqn85udj